Title
A combinational algorithm for connected-component labeling and Euler number computing
Abstract
Connected-component labeling and Euler number computing are two essential processing tasks for extracting objects’ features in a binary image for the pattern recognition, image analysis, and computer (robot) vision. In general, the two processing tasks are usually executed independently by different algorithms in different scans. This paper proposes a combinational algorithm for labeling connected components in a binary image and computing the Euler number of the image simultaneously. In our algorithm, for the current pixel, the two processing tasks use the same information obtained from its neighbor pixels in the same scan. Moreover, the information obtained during processing the current pixel will be used for processing the next pixel. Our method is simple in principle and powerful in practice. Experimental results demonstrated that our method is much more efficient than conventional methods on various kinds of images, either in the case where the Euler number is calculated alone or in the case where both connected-component labeling and the Euler number computing are necessary.
Year
DOI
Venue
2017
10.1007/s11554-014-0433-y
J. Real-Time Image Processing
Keywords
Field
DocType
Connected-component labeling, Euler number, Pattern recognition, Image analysis, Computer vision
Computer vision,Euler number,Computer science,Binary image,Algorithm,Artificial intelligence,Pixel,Connected component,Connected-component labeling,Robot
Journal
Volume
Issue
ISSN
13
4
1861-8219
Citations 
PageRank 
References 
1
0.36
16
Authors
7
Name
Order
Citations
PageRank
Lifeng He144140.97
Xiao Zhao2477.99
Bin Yao3314.84
Yun Yang452.14
Yuyan Chao531524.07
Zhenghao Shi64814.53
Kenji Suzuki750538.99